Simple but Awesome Lemon Pepper Pork Chops

This serves four, but is easily expandable. Very simple and makes the most tender pork chops you will ever eat.

Prep Time:
15 mins
Cook Time:
35 mins
Total Time:
50 mins
Yield:
4 servings
Servings:
4

Ingredients

  • 4 pork chops
  • 1 tablespoon lemon pepper
  • 8 tablespoons butter
  • 8 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ce

Directions

Step 1
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).

Step 2
Tear off a generous square of tin foil for each chop, enough to wrap and seal completely. Coat both sides of each chop with lemon pepper.

Step 3
Put 1 tablespoon butter and 1 tablespoon olive oil in the middle of each square of tin foil. Put the peppered chops on top of the butter and oil. Put 1 tablespoon of butter and 1 tablespoon olive oil on top of each chop. Add 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ce over the top of each chop. Wrap each chop tightly and place on middle rack of oven. Bake for 35 minutes.
